Transaction 84505b59830ae13b3108dd39377cc69fa2fc52c2b9dcaefed57e4b3771a237e2

1 Input
2 Outputs
  • 84505b59830ae13b3108dd39377cc69fa2fc52c2b9dcaefed57e4b3771a237e2:0
  • value  15431876
    address  1Fu71hWKT64PVCNithZ3ESGsBBM4dzzRZG
  • 84505b59830ae13b3108dd39377cc69fa2fc52c2b9dcaefed57e4b3771a237e2:1
  • value  1945583
    address  17BeoxDjwZvDm6wEquKRA2YGErdAP9cU5d